Brown,Gilbert Jackson

Jack- Beloved Apple Jack To all who knew this extra ordinary man, this describes him well:

"It is impossible to give without loving, but it is impossible to love without giving." R. Braunstein

On March 18, 2012, Gilbert Jackson Brown (Apple Jack to his family), went to be with the angels, surrounded in love by his family. He leaves us with his legacy: always thinking of others, always, giving, and always helping.

He served in the United States Army and was proud of his military service. Giving of himself to his country and always wishing he could do more. He was employed with Avon for over 35 years. Upon his retirement, he found the Foothill Swap Meet, where he spent much of his time and made many friends.

Jack is a beloved father, grand-father, brother-in-law, uncle & great uncle. He leaves behind many dear friends and neighbors. He will be truly missed.

Our family would like to extend our deepest appreciation to all who stopped by to visit, called to check on him and make him smile, and sent their best wishes. His struggle is over and he is at peace. His love and memories will remain forever in our hearts.

A memorial service will be held on Saturday, April 21, 2012 at 3:00 in the afternoon at Azusa Pacific University on the West Campus at the Place of Prayer, located east of the Felix Event Center at 701 E. Foothill Blvd., Azusa.
